Abstract

Embodiments of the present invention provide an intra-frame decoding method and apparatus for a signal component sampling point of an image block. The method includes: obtaining prediction mode information about a first signal component of a current block from a video code stream; determining a prediction mode for the first signal component of the current block, where the prediction mode for the first signal component of the current block is one of a DM mode and an LM mode; obtaining a prediction value of a first signal component sampling point of the current block according to the prediction mode for the first signal component of the current block; and obtaining a reconstruction value of the first signal component sampling point of the current block. The technical solutions provided by the embodiments of the present invention reduce complexity of implementing a decoding end.
